What You Will Do Perform construction and maintenance operating work related to a pipeline system. Perform pipeline construction, installation, maintenance and removal work on transmission and distribution pipelines. Load, unload, and operate tools and equipment including: Pipe and crescent wrenches Pipe cutters and threaders Hammers and screwdrivers Picks, shovels, and rakes Air compressors and generators Plastic fusion irons Jackhammers and concrete saws Booms and chains Air compressors and generators Mini and large backhoe Combustible Gas Indicators Tap equipment No blow equipment Forklift Respirators Oxygen analyzer Perform routine maintenance on vehicles and equipment including: Washing truck and equipment Fuel truck and checking fluid levels Apply lubricants Change oil and filters Cleaning/adjusting tools Investigate customer related orders and emergency situations including: Low Pressure calls Class 1 Leaks Blow lines Fires/explosions Undetectable lines Regular and reliable attendance is required in performance of job. Employee may be asked to perform additional responsibilities as assigned
Position Requirements:
What You Will Need Class A CDL preferred At least two years of backhoe experience Knowledge of use, function and maintenance of manual tools and equipment applicable to the position. Knowledge of application of basic arithmetic: add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division (tested). Knowledge of construction and maintenance of transmission and distribution pipeline systems. Working knowledge and training relative to: Work in excavations and confined spaces Basic customer service activities Company and governmental operating/safety procedures Fuse plastic pipe Characteristics of natural gas Knowledge in basic computer functions and software. Understanding of how to read and interpret maps, atlas pages, blueprints, and job orders. Read and write fluently in English. Applicable driver's license. Qualified Plastic Fusion Technician certification. Applicable Operator Qualifications. Lift or move objects weighing up to 20 pounds 10 15 times a day; up to 40 pounds 7 10 times a day; over 50 pounds 5 6 times a day. Climb into and out of excavations.
Travel over uneven terrain including:
Mud Gravel Sand Rocks Ice Snow React immediately to emergency situations to prevent injury to self and others. Smell odorant in natural gas. Detect and react to warning signals at work sites. Operate tools and equipment. Communicate and exchange information and instructions including use of company two way radio and company cell phones. Peripheral vision and accurate depth perception. Visual abilities to perform job responsibilities.
